What is the difference between NRE and NRO account Icici?

An NRE account is a bank account opened in India in the name of an NRI, to park his foreign earnings; whereas, an NRO account is a bank account opened in India in the name of an NRI, to manage the income earned by him in India. ... An NRI can open a joint NRO account with one or more NRIs or Indian citizens.

Who is eligible for NRE account?

Following is the eligibility criteria to open an NRE savings account: Should be a Non-Resident Indian (NRI). Indian citizen residing in a foreign country for studies, employment or business. Individuals posted in UN organisations or officially deputed abroad by the Government of India or public sector undertaking.18 feb 2021

Can I open only NRE account?

You can have a joint NRE account only if both the parties are NRIs. On the other hand, you can open an NRO account with another NRI or a resident Indian (a close relative) as mentioned under Section 6 of the Companies Act 1956.5 oct 2021

What is NRE Current Account?

An NRE current account is a non-interest-bearing account. NRE current account can be opened with minimum documents as prescribed by the bank. It is also possible to open the account online by visiting the bank's website.
